American Airlines doesn't fly nonstop to Luxembourg City, but Flagship Business fares booked through DFW or MIA hub connections run $2,000–$6,800 round-trip, with the lowest fares typically appearing on connecting itineraries through American's transatlantic gateways or oneworld partner British Airways and Iberia into nearby Brussels or Frankfurt with onward rail or short-hop flights.
The Flagship Business Suite is the reason to route this way even without a nonstop option. It's a 1-2-1 configuration with direct aisle access from every seat, a door for privacy, and a lie-flat bed around 78 inches long. Onboard you get Flagship Business dining curated by rotating chef partners, Bluetooth-enabled entertainment on a large touchscreen, and Casper-designed bedding that's a genuine step above the thin blankets you find on most US carriers. Pair that with access to the Flagship Lounge at DFW or MIA before departure — with sit-down dining and shower suites — and the ground experience matches the air product.
American Airlines business class to Luxembourg City works best from 37 US gateways including Atlanta, Austin, Boston, Charlotte, Chicago, Cincinnati, Cleveland, and Columbus, all funneling through DFW or MIA for the transatlantic leg, then connecting via London, Madrid, or another European hub to reach Luxembourg's small but efficient Findel Airport. Travelers from secondary cities often find better fares routing through DFW rather than MIA, since American's Dallas hub has denser European frequencies and more flexible connection windows.
Pricing on this route swings hard by season. The $2,000 end of the range shows up in January, February, and early November, while summer travel (June through August) and the December holidays push fares toward $5,000–$6,800. Booking 60–90 days out generally captures the best availability in Flagship Business, since American releases premium inventory unevenly and the seats disappear fast once a flight is within three weeks of departure.
Delta Air Lines is the main competitor for premium travelers on this corridor, offering Delta One suites with similarly private seating and its own Amsterdam and Paris connection options into Luxembourg. Delta's product is comparable in privacy and bedding quality, but American's oneworld network gives you more routing flexibility through London Heathrow and Madrid, plus reciprocal lounge access with British Airways and Iberia that Delta's SkyTeam partners don't always match at the same airports.
